Clear Setup Options

CAUTION
Clearing the OPERATOR PASSWORDS or ALL
MEMORY will delete all passwords, including the
password the system is supplied with, which allows
Setup access. Before exiting SETUP, enter a new
password for Setup access. See page 29.
Do not clear memory while there are active or waiting
jobs in the system. Memory should only be cleared at
installation time or before a new software setup
configuration.
1. Move the cursor to CLEAR SETUP using the #
key.
2. Press ENTER on the keypad.
3. The CLEAR OPTIONS screen will appear, with the
cursor at ALL MEMORY.
4. Scroll to the option that needs to be modified by
pressing the # or " key.
5. Press ENTER on the keypad when the cursor is at
the desired option.
6. The CLEAR verification screen will appear with the
cursor on NO. If ENTER is pressed with NO se-
lected, the screen will return to CLEAR OPTIONS
screen.
7. Scroll to YES by pressing the # or " key.
8. Press ENTER on the keypad. The selected table
will be cleared and the CLEAR OPTIONS screen
will appear.
9. Press BACK key to return to SETUP screen.
The options that can be defined in CLEAR
SETUP include:
D All memory
D Operator pass-
words
D Control modules
D Fluids and inventory
D Dispense areas
D Assign connections
D Meter calibration
D Comm. on CM #1
D Run options
D System time outs
D Queues
D Transactions (on
Master Control
only)
